ولاية آلاسكا الأمريكية refers to Alaska, the largest state in the United States by land area, located in the northwestern part of North America. This is a proper noun used to identify the specific U.S. state, often abbreviated as AK in English. In Arabic, it is typically referred to as ولاية ألاسكا or simply ألاسكا when used in casual contexts.

ولاية آلاسكا الأمريكية معروفة بمناظرها الطبيعية الخلابة والحيوانات البرية النادرة.
Wilayat alaaska al-amrikiyyah ma'rufah bimanaziraha al-tabi'iyyah al-khallabah wa-al-hayawanat al-barriyyah al-nadirah.
The American state of Alaska is known for its stunning natural landscapes and rare wildlife.
يعيش عدد كبير من السكان الأصليين في ولاية آلاسكا الأمريكية.
Ya'ish 'adad kabir min al-sukkan al-asliyyin fi wilayat alaaska al-amrikiyyah.
A large number of indigenous people live in the American state of Alaska.
تتمتع ولاية آلاسكا بثروات طبيعية كبيرة من النفط والذهب.
Tatamatta' wilayat alaaska bithurwat tabi'iyyah kabirah min al-naft wa-al-dhahab.
The state of Alaska is blessed with significant natural resources including oil and gold.
أنكوريج هي أكبر مدينة في ولاية آلاسكا الأمريكية.
Ankorich hiya akbar madinah fi wilayat alaaska al-amrikiyyah.
Anchorage is the largest city in the American state of Alaska.
المناخ في ولاية آلاسكا بارد جداً خلال أشهر الشتاء.
Al-manakh fi wilayat alaaska barid jiddan khilal ashhuriwal-shita.
The climate in Alaska is extremely cold during the winter months.

ولاية آلاسكا الأمريكية literally translates to "the American state of Alaska." This is the formal Arabic designation for Alaska, the largest state by land area in the United States. The term breaks down into three components: ولاية (wilayah - state), ألاسكا (alaaska - Alaska), and الأمريكية (al-amrikiyyah - American). In everyday Arabic, speakers often simplify this to just ألاسكا.

Alaska joined the United States in 1959 as the 49th state. Historically, it was purchased from Russia in 1867 for $7.2 million. The state is known for its abundant natural resources, including oil, natural gas, timber, and precious metals like gold. These economic factors are often discussed in Arabic media when covering international trade and energy markets.
The climate in ولاية آلاسكا is characterized by extremely cold winters and mild summers in most regions. The state experiences the phenomenon of the midnight sun in summer (where the sun doesn't set) and extended darkness in winter. This unique environment is home to diverse wildlife including grizzly bears, moose, Dall sheep, and marine mammals. The Northern Lights (Aurora Borealis), called الأضواء الشمالية (al-adwa' al-shamaliyyah) in Arabic, are a major tourist attraction.
The capital of Alaska is جونو (Juneau), while the largest city is أنكوريج (Anchorage). Anchorage is the economic and cultural hub of the state, home to approximately half of Alaska's population. Other significant cities include Fairbanks (فيرbanks) and Juneau.
